The present invention describes an adaptive switching method to control overvoltages due to three-phase reclosing of shunt compensated transmission lines (TL). After circuit-breaker (CB) trips a line, the interaction between TL transversal admittance and the inductance of inductive reactive compensation makes the voltage between CB poles assume an oscillatory form (beat). The optimal region to reclose the CB corresponds to the region where the amplitude of the beat voltage across the CB is minimum.;The method developed presents major reliability in determining the first minimum beat voltage region, independently of voltage zero crossing. This proceeding also allows higher time margin to operate the CB once the optimal region detection for reclosure is obtained with several fundamental frequency cycles in advance.;This method should be incorporated in the control logic of a TL three-phase reclosure digital relay generating a new digital relay for an adaptive three-phase reclosure for shunt compensated transmission lines.
